Furnace Starts Then Shuts Off After a Few Seconds in Gibraltar, MI

A furnace that initiates the startup sequence and shuts off within seconds almost always has a flame sensor problem in Gibraltar. The furnace ignites the burners, the flame sensor fails to confirm the flame within the safety window, and the control board shuts the gas valve as a safety measure in Gibraltar, MI. Flame sensor cleaning or replacement addresses this in most cases in Gibraltar.

What Causes Furnace Failures

What Causes Furnace Failures in Gibraltar, MI

Failed or Dirty Flame Sensor in Gibraltar

The flame sensor confirms a flame is present before the control board allows the gas valve to stay open in Gibraltar, MI. Oxidation on the sensor rod reduces its electrical conductivity over time, causing a signal too weak to satisfy the control board in Gibraltar. The control board shuts the gas valve as a safety measure, producing the furnace that starts and shuts off within seconds symptom in Gibraltar, MI.

Failed Hot Surface Igniter in Gibraltar, MI

The hot surface igniter is a fragile ceramic component that glows red-hot to ignite the gas burners in Gibraltar. Igniters become brittle over time from thermal cycling and crack or fail from physical shock in Gibraltar, MI. A failed igniter produces no glow and no ignition in Gibraltar.

Cracked Heat Exchanger in Gibraltar

The heat exchanger separates the combustion gases from the circulated air in Gibraltar, MI. A cracked heat exchanger allows combustion gases including carbon monoxide to cross into the circulated air and be distributed throughout the home by the blower in Gibraltar. A confirmed cracked heat exchanger means the furnace should not be operated until the heat exchanger or furnace is replaced in Gibraltar, MI.

Blower Motor and Capacitor Failure in Gibraltar, MI

A failed blower motor produces no airflow despite the combustion system operating correctly, causing the heat exchanger to overheat and the high-limit switch to trip in Gibraltar. A failing blower capacitor causes the motor to struggle to start or fail to start entirely in Gibraltar, MI.

Control Board and Thermostat Faults in Gibraltar

The control board manages ignition sequencing, blower timing, safety switch monitoring, and fault code storage in Gibraltar, MI. A failed control board can produce a wide range of symptoms depending on which function it was managing in Gibraltar.

Limit Switch Trips From Overheating in Gibraltar, MI

The high-limit switch shuts the furnace off if the heat exchanger temperature exceeds the safe maximum in Gibraltar. It trips consistently when the heat exchanger is reaching unsafe temperatures, almost always from restricted airflow in Gibraltar, MI. A dirty air filter is the most common cause in Gibraltar.

A banging or booming sound at furnace startup indicates delayed ignition in Gibraltar. Gas accumulates in the combustion chamber before the burners ignite because the burner ports are partially blocked by combustion deposits in Gibraltar, MI. When ignition finally occurs, the accumulated gas ignites with a small explosion in Gibraltar. Delayed ignition is hard on the heat exchanger and warrants prompt burner cleaning in Gibraltar, MI.
Yes. A severely restricted air filter reduces the airflow through the heat exchanger below the minimum required for safe operation in Gibraltar. The heat exchanger temperature rises to the point where the high-limit switch trips and shuts the furnace off in Gibraltar, MI. Replacing the filter allows the furnace to restart in Gibraltar.
